How it works
Metoprolol belongs to a class of drugs known as beta blockers. It works by blocking the action of certain natural chemicals in your body, such as epinephrine, on the heart and blood vessels. This effect lowers the heart rate, blood pressure, and strain on the heart.

Dosage
• High blood pressure: : Initially 100mg metoprolol tartrate daily. The dose may be increased to 400mg daily in single or divided doses.• Angina: 50-100mg metoprolol tartrate two or three times daily.• Irregular heart beats (arrhythmia): 50mg metoprolol tartrate two or three times daily. The dose may be increased to 300mg daily in divided doses.• Heart attacks: 50mg metoprolol tartrate every six hours. The usual maintenance dose is 200mg daily in divided doses. The medicine should be taken for at least 3 months. • Prevention of migraine: 100-200mg metoprolol tartrate daily in divided doses (in the morning and evening). Children : Not Recommended. Side Effects
Common (may affect up to 1 in 10 people): tiredness, dizziness, headache, a slow heart rate, feeling faint on standing due to low blood pressure, shortness of breath with or without strenuous physical activity, feeling or being sick, stomach pain. Rare (may affect up to 1 in 1,000 people): depression, nightmares, inability to think clearly, sleepiness or difficulty in sleeping, tingling or ‘pins and needles’, difficulty breathing, heart failure, irregular heart rate, palpitation, water retention causing swelling, Raynaud’s phenomenon.
Drug Interactions
Monoamine oxidase inhibitors (MAOIs) , verapamil, nifedipine and diltiazem , disopyramide or quinidine , cimetidine , hydralazine, clonidine or prazosin , amiodarone and propafenone , tricyclic or SSRI antidepressants , barbiturates , phenothiazines , anaesthetics such as cyclopropane or trichloroethylene , aldesleukin , alprostadil , anxiolytics or hypnotics , indometacin or celecoxib , rifampicin (antibiotic) or terbinafine , lidocaine , moxisylyte , tropisetron , diphenydramine.
Indication
It is used to treat : • High blood pressure • Angina pectoris (pain in the chest caused by blockages in the arteries to the heart) • Irregular heart rhythm (arrhythmia) • The symptoms caused by an overactive thyroid gland (thyrotoxicosis ) .
